A seminar on increasing the efficiency of construction industry enterprises was held in Fergana by representatives of the Kaizen Institute

The seminar, held in an interactive format, was led by the General Director of Kaizen Institute Russia, Vitaly Vasilev, the Institute's Development Director, Igor Pomochilin, and the institution's representative in Uzbekistan, Sokrat Sarkisyan. The main goal of the event was to widely attract modern knowledge, innovative approaches and effective management methods to the construction industry, optimize work processes at enterprises and increase competitiveness.
During the training, participants were provided with theoretical and practical information on the principles of "Kaizen," the formation of a culture of continuous improvement in the activities of the enterprise, and increasing efficiency in production and management processes. The Kaizen business system, best practices for its implementation in enterprises, and the formation of effective teams were also discussed.
The seminar program also included questions and answers on the basics of Kaizen, business systems, best practices, a business game on the topic "Creating effective teams."
The event served as a platform for construction companies to exchange not only theoretical knowledge but also practical solutions. The participants exchanged views on the rational use of resources at enterprises, the systematic organization of internal processes, and the improvement of work quality and labor productivity.
At the conclusion of the seminar, participants received answers to their questions and emphasized the importance of the gradual introduction of modern management approaches in the construction sector.
This seminar will make an important contribution to the formation of a modern management culture that serves to optimize production processes, reduce costs, and increase labor productivity at construction enterprises in the Fergana region.
At the next stage, this work will be continued by studying the activities of business entities operating in the construction sector of the Fergana region on-site, diagnosing existing problems and opportunities, and developing specific practical recommendations aimed at increasing their efficiency.
